Volkert is seeking an experienced Engineering Office ManagerĀ to lead our Brentwood, TN office within our Gulf Region. This role serves as Principal-in-Charge, providing strategic leadership in operations, business development, and roadway design while driving growth across our Tennessee transportation market.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Own the strategic direction, financial performance, and operational success of the Brentwood office
  • Drive aggressive business development efforts with TDOT and municipal clients
  • Identify, pursue, and win transportation opportunities across Tennessee
  • Serve as senior technical authority for roadway design and complex transportation projects
  • Build, mentor, and scale a high-performing engineering team
  • Develop pursuit strategies, lead interviews, and strengthen key client partnerships
  • Oversee project delivery to ensure profitability, quality, and schedule performance
  • Collaborate with regional leadership to expand market share and cross-office growth

Ā 

What you need to have:

  • B.S. or M.S. in Civil Engineering
  • Licensed Professional Engineer (PE) in Tennessee
  • 15+ years of progressive transportation/roadway engineering experience
  • 5+ years leading engineering teams
  • Proven success driving business development and winning work
  • Experience working with TDOT and local transportation agencies
  • Demonstrated leadership in managing engineering teams and office operations
  • Strong financial acumen and project management expertise
